SEG Mobile Food Pantry to Distribute 70K Turkeys to Families

Southeastern Grocers Inc.is holding more than 20 mobile food pantry events to distribute over 7,000 turkeys to families and individuals experiencing hunger. (Photo: Business Wire)

Southeastern Grocers Inc., parent company and home of Fresco y Más, Harveys Supermarket and Winn-Dixie grocery stores, together with the SEG Gives Foundation, is giving back to its communities facing food insecurity ahead of the Thanksgiving holiday by supporting more than 20 mobile food pantry events to distribute over 7,000 turkeys to families and individuals experiencing hunger. To further its commitment to alleviating hunger in the Southeastern communities it serves, SEG is also launching its annual in-store community donation program benefiting Feeding America – the nation’s largest hunger-relief organization.

The mobile food pantry events are designed to reach communities where the need is most significant, including in its hometown of Jacksonville, the Florida Panhandle, Central Florida, South and Southwest Florida, the New Orleans and Acadiana area and the greater Birmingham, Ala., area. More than 44 million people, including over 13 million children, live in food insecure households, according to Feeding America. To help ensure no one in its communities goes without a warm meal this Thanksgiving, SEG is supporting mobile food pantry events organized by Feeding America partner food banks, including Feeding Northeast Florida, Feeding Tampa Bay, Feeding the Gulf Coast, Feeding South Florida, Second Harvest Food Bank of Central Florida, Second Harvest Food Bank of Greater New Orleans and Acadiana, as well as local nonprofit and military organizations. Community members facing hardship are encouraged to reach out to their local food bank for more information regarding the distribution events and to explore additional resources for sustained assistance.

In the spirit of giving, and to broaden its support during the holidays, SEG is activating its annual holiday hunger relief program to help raise funds and awareness for food insecurity. Now through Dec. 19, Fresco y Más, Harveys Supermarket and Winn-Dixie customers can help their neighbors in need this holiday season by donating $1, $5 or rounding up their grocery bill. Every cent raised will support Feeding America and partner food banks throughout Alabama, Florida, Georgia, Louisiana and Mississippi.
